Key Points
Early mortality prediction improves outcomes for individuals undergoing allo-HCT.
The study reveals a significant difference in prediction accuracy between the Mtss and Allorisk stratifiers.
Observational analysis using a cohort of myelofibrosis patients treated with treosulfan provides insights into mortality risks.
Findings may influence clinical decisions, but caution is needed due to the single-center design.
